While A-ware has increased the milk price for September for the second time in a row, Cono Kaasmakers has decided to keep the payment price for August the same. How do the processors score in the milk price comparator of Boerenbusiness?
The basic milk price of A-ware increases by 25 cents to €32,37 per 100 kilos. Add the August increase on top and you arrive at €1,05. In the milk price comparator from Boerenbusiness (bald) the milk price moves towards that of FrieslandCampina, which implemented a reduction before September. Of the processors that announce milk prices in advance, A-ware is the only one that implements a plus. Arla and DOC Kaas previously decided to remain unchanged.
The payout within the Albert Heijn concept amounts to a maximum of €38,12, calculated at 4,42% fat and 3,57% protein and an annual supply of 1 million kilos. This puts A-ware in the lead milk price comparator including bonuses and incentives.
Cono Cheesemakers
Cono keeps the milk price for August the same at €33,38 per 100 kilos, after an increase was implemented for July. Nevertheless, Cono remains (barely) at the top in the milk price comparator. Based on the dairy market, both an unchanged and a slight increase can be justified. Both A-ware and Cono rely heavily on the cheese market, which has shown a stable undertone in recent months, with an upward trend starting again in recent weeks.
